About the Role

Are you a highly experienced and technically astute System Administrator with a passion for solving complex IT challenges and a knack for high-level problem resolution? Do you have the drive to make a significant impact on diverse client environments?
As a leading Managed Service Provider (MSP) based in North Perth, we're seeking a dedicated and technically proficient Level 3 System Administrator to join our growing team. This pivotal role requires deep technical expertise to tackle high-severity infrastructure and system issues, ensuring optimal performance and reliability for our valued clients.

If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, possess an unwavering commitment to rapid issue resolution, and are looking for a role where your advanced skills are truly leveraged, we want to hear from you! While this is primarily a hands-on technical role, preferred experience will include team lead or mentorship responsibilities.

What You'll Do
  • Advanced Troubleshooting & Escalation Management: Serve as a primary point of contact for complex, high-severity technical issues and escalations, ensuring swift and efficient resolution.
  • Root Cause Analyst: Conduct thorough analyses of recurring problems to identify root causes and implement effective preventive solutions across client systems.
  • Client Communication Champion: Collaborate directly with clients on critical escalations, providing clear, timely updates, technical explanations, and actionable next steps.
  • System Administration Expertise: Provide expert-level support for intricate infrastructure issues across servers, networking, security, and cloud services (Microsoft 365, Azure, AWS).
  • Tier 2/3 Escalation Handling: Ensure timely resolution of tickets escalated from Level 2 or junior team members, adhering to ITIL best practices and SLAs.
  • Proactive System Monitoring: Utilize RMM tools to monitor client infrastructure, identify potential issues, and prevent downtime before it impacts clients.
  • Solutions-Service Bridge: Act as a vital liaison between our solutions and service desk teams, ensuring seamless project handovers and providing feedback for continuous improvement.
  • Documentation Custodian: Maintain precise and up-to-date technical documentation for troubleshooting guides, client infrastructure configurations, and service workflows.
  • Process Improvement Contributor: Proactively identify opportunities to enhance service delivery processes and team efficiency, contributing to continual improvements.
Required Qualifications & Skills
  • Extensive Technical Expertise:
    • Infrastructure & Network Management: In-depth experience with server management, network configurations, and troubleshooting across various environments (e.g., Windows Server, Active Directory, firewalls, switches).
    • Cloud & Security Knowledge: Strong understanding of Microsoft 365, Azure, and cybersecurity best practices, including firewall management, VPNs, and threat protection.
  • Problem-Solving & Service Focus:
    • Outstanding analytical and problem-solving skills, with a focus on rapid issue resolution and meticulous root cause identification.
    • A keen eye for identifying and implementing service improvements to optimize processes and elevate overall service performance.
  • Communication & Collaboration:
    •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ly explain complex technical issues to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
    • Ability to handle high-pressure client situations with professionalism and diplomacy.
Preferred Qualifications & Skills
  • Prior experience in a team lead, mentorship, or supervisory role within an IT service environment
